Abstract
The present invention discloses a multilayer composite rubber-plastic foam insulation material and a preparation method thereof. The composite rubber-plastic foam insulation material includes a two-layer structure; the two-layer structure includes an insulation layer and a first functional layer; the insulation layer and the first functional layer are both made of a rubber-plastic foam material; the first functional layer and the insulation layer are integrally molded by blending extrusion and vulcanization foaming, and the first functional layer and the insulation layer form an integral structure. The multilayer composite rubber-plastic foam insulation material provided by the present invention adopts a vulcanization foaming integral molding process, and not only ensures the thermal insulation property of the insulation layer, but also gives the functional layer corresponding functions by selecting different functional polymers, thereby satisfying a variety of personalized needs in engineering applications.

BACKGROUND

A traditional acrylonitrile butadiene rubber (NBR)/polyvinyl chloride (PVC) system rubber-plastic foam insulation material has been widely used in the fields such as thermal insulation of central air-conditioning systems and pipe systems. However, such traditional NBR/PVC system rubber-plastic foam insulation material is usually foamed in a single layer, and due to a rigid requirement for thermal insulation and fire resistance in the construction field, the single-formulation material has become more and more difficult to meet personalized needs of some specific projects, such as appearance color, cold resistance and high temperature resistance.


One method is to use a single functional rubber-plastic insulation material. Although it can have outstanding performance in some aspects, it has insufficient thermal insulation and fireproof performance. For example, Durkflex ®SLT has excellent performance in cold resistance but its fireproof performance is significantly insufficient (LOI=30, GB/T 2406, while building insulation requires LOI≥32).


The other common practice is to cover the surface of the thermal insulation material with a veneer (aluminum foil or glass fiber) by means of gluing, but this method has shortcomings that the process is complicated, the cost is high, and the veneer material affects the flexibility of rubber-plastic insulation material, resulting in difficult installation, etc.

The present invention further provides a method for preparing the multilayer composite rubber-plastic foam insulation material, where an insulation layer includes: NBR, PVC (Polyvinyl Chloride), a plasticizer, a foaming agent, a filler, a flame retardant, a promoter, and a vulcanizing agent;


a first functional layer includes: NBR, a functional polymer, a plasticizer, a foaming agent, a filler, a flame retardant, a promoter, and a vulcanizing agent;


the preparation method includes the following steps:


mixing: uniformly mix respective raw materials of the insulation layer and the first functional layer at a mixing temperature of 130-160° C., cool to below 90° C., and mill to obtain an insulation layer rubber sheet and a first functional layer rubber sheet which are not vulcanized and foamed;


specifically, add the NBR, the PVC, the plasticizer, the foaming agent, the filler and the flame retardant of the insulation layer into an internal mixer for mixing to obtain a mixed compound of the insulation layer, discharge the mixed compound of the insulation layer to an open mill for mixing and cooling, add the promoter and the vulcanizing agent to the open mill, mix uniformly, and mill to obtain an insulation layer rubber sheet; and


add the NBR, the functional polymer, the plasticizer, the foaming agent, the filler and the flame retardant of the first functional layer into an internal mixer for mixing to obtain a mixed compound of the first functional layer, discharge the mixed compound of the first functional layer to an open mill for mixing and cooling, add the promoter and the vulcanizing agent to the open mill, mix uniformly, and mill to obtain a first functional layer rubber sheet;


blending extrusion: respectively feed the insulation layer rubber sheet and the first functional layer rubber sheet into two extruders, and mix and extrude through the same double-layer composite die head to obtain a semi-finished product in which the insulation layer and the first functional layer are integrally molded, the extrusion temperature being 15-60° C., the temperature of the die head being 30-60° C., and the extrusion speed being 5-50 RPM/min; and


vulcanization foaming: place the semi-finished product in an oven for vulcanization foaming, the temperature of the oven being 100-185° C. and the foaming time being 5-90 min, and after the vulcanization foaming is completed, take out and cool for molding to obtain the multilayer composite rubber-plastic foam insulation material, the insulation material being a double-layer insulation material.

The above insulation layer adopts a traditional NBR/PVC rubber-plastic blending and vulcanization foaming formulation system, which is a common formulation of rubber-plastic foam materials using NBR/PVC as a base material and meeting GB/T17794.


The above functional polymer may include, but not limited to all types of polymers such as ACM, AEM, AU, EU, BR, BIIR, CIIR, ECO, EPM, EPDM, EVM, SBR, NBR, FKM, PM, IR, NR, PE, PP, PET, PBT, PC, PA, PU, PTFE, and PMMA. The above raw materials can be combined and matched according to an actual functional need, to give the first functional layer corresponding functions, such as aging resistance, tear resistance, high temperature resistance, cold resistance, and mildew and bacterial resistance.


The NBR in the first functional layer and the second functional layer functions as a compatibilizer therein, and achieves a positive effect on simultaneous vulcanization of vulcanization systems of the insulation layer and the first functional layer or the insulation layer, the first functional layer and the second functional layer, thereby ensuring integral foaming molding of the multilayer composite.


The present invention has an essential difference from a non-foamed rubber-plastic multilayer composite material. For the multilayer blended and foamed material, different components are required to be synergistically foamed and integrally molded, that is, the foaming speed of different components is required to be consistent; the degree of cross-linking vulcanization of the foam material must be balanced with the foaming speed to produce a product with low density, low thermal conductivity and high resistance to water vapor permeation; therefore, the foaming speed and the degree of cross-linking of different components must be ensured to be consistent during the molding process. If different components adopt the same foaming vulcanization system, the problem of matching the foaming speed with the degree of cross-linking can be solved.


The plasticizer is a phosphate/phosphate ester plasticizer, paraffin oil and a chlorinated plasticizer or a mixture thereof, specifically one or a mixture of more than one of chlorinated paraffin, tricresyl phosphate, dioctyl-phthalate (DOP), diisononyl phthalate (DINP) and paraffin oil;


the foaming agent may include at least one chemical foaming agent of an organic foaming agent and/or an inorganic foaming agent, specifically, azodicarbonamide;


the filler is carbon black, white carbon black, an aluminum compound, a mineral-based material and a silicon-based compound, or a mixture thereof, or one or a mixture of more than one of carbon black, white carbon black, aluminum hydroxide, talcum powder, argil and calcium carbonate;


the flame retardant is a compound including one or more of boron, aluminum, antimony, phosphorus, halogen, molybdenum, copper and nitrogen, or one or a mixture of more than one of aluminum hydroxide, magnesium hydroxide, molybdenum oxide, ammonium octamolybdate, antimonous oxide and zinc borate.


A pigment may also be added to the above functional layer to give different colors to the functional layer; the pigment may be an inorganic pigment or/and an organic pigment, which is one or a mixture of more than one of phthalocyanine blue, rubber red, rubber green, titanium dioxide and carbon black.

The examples and the comparative examples are sampled respectively after a mixing process is completed and mixed rubber sheets are obtained, and vulcanization curves and foaming curves are made by using a rotorless foaming vulcanization device.



FIG. 1 and FIG. 2 show the foaming curves and the vulcanization curves in 4 min at 170° C., respectively. It can be seen from FIG. 1, curves 1 to 7 are very close, indicating that the functional layers and corresponding insulation layers of Examples 1 to 5 have the same foaming speed. It can be seen from FIG. 2 that the curves 1 to 7 are very close, indicating that the functional layers and the corresponding insulation layers of Examples 1 to 5 have the same vulcanization speed. Therefore, the preparation method of the present invention realizes the same vulcanization and foaming speed of the functional layers and the corresponding insulation layers, and can realize simultaneous vulcanization and foaming molding. The vulcanization curves and the foaming curves of Comparative Example 1 to 2 show a large difference between the functional layers and the corresponding insulation layers, indicating that it is difficult to achieve simultaneous vulcanization and foaming during a molding process. Combined with the test results of Table 3, it is further verified that Examples 1 to 5 can prepare an integrally-molded composite rubber-rubber foam insulation material, and the Comparative Example 1 to 2 fail in the preparation of the composite material due to delamination and tear in a vulcanization foaming process.

Referring to Tables 1 and 2, in Example 2, NR is added as a main skeleton material; the natural rubber NR is crystalline rubber, which has a strong self-reinforcing property and good mechanical strength, elasticity, and flexing resistance, and can provide sufficient tear resistance for the composite; in addition, an appropriate amount of NBR and PVC is blended in the first functional layer to adopt a synergistic cross-linked foaming system to control the integral foaming molding of the composite material in a double-component blending extrusion and foaming process. Therefore, in Table 3, Example 2 is shown to be tear resistant.


Similarly, in Examples 3 and 4, EPDM (ethylene propylene diene monomer) is added as a main skeleton material; a main chain of the monomer is composed of chemically stable saturated hydrocarbons, so the monomer has excellent aging resistance such as ozone resistance, heat resistance and weather resistance; in addition, an appropriate amount of NBR is blended in the functional layer to adopt a synergistic cross-linked foaming system to control the integral foaming molding of the composite material in a blending extrusion and foaming process. Therefore, in Table 3, Examples 3 and 4 are shown to be aging resistant.
